Product Details

Our spiral notebooks are 6" x 8" in size and include 120 pages which are lined on both sides. The artwork is printed on the front cover which is made of thick paper stock, and the back cover is medium gray in color. The inside of the back cover includes a pocket for storing extra paper and pens.

About Mike Lang

Mike Lang

I'm a life long resident of Long Island in New York who has only recently become involved in serious photography. I didn't own a camera until well after my first son was born, and my only knowledge of that Minolta was which end to look through and which button to push. However, after retiring six years ago I discovered a passion for photography that I couldn't imagine lived within me. With the guidance of some exceptional instructors at the International Center of Photography in New York City and outstanding workshop leaders, I've been given the knowledge and confidence to explore this passion and see where it will lead me.
